Output 8c61fbdeb89cd9614cf7ad4a969c0f447e9f534da9415b969658d5ee3274026e:1

value
16485801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a57e33e0210adb079153ae1e2eb71f38901e44e OP_EQUAL
address
346Jn5D2hhRNoGzP791YwzAmThwjfbbw2Y
transaction
8c61fbdeb89cd9614cf7ad4a969c0f447e9f534da9415b969658d5ee3274026e
confirmations
182968
spent
true